Charles Léon Hammes
Summary
Charles Léon Hammes is a human[1]. He was born in Faulquemont[2]. He was born on +1898-05-21T00:00:00Z[3]. He passed away in Luxembourg[4]. He died on +1967-12-09T00:00:00Z[5]. He worked as a judge[6] and lawyer[7]. He ranks in the top 0.73% of human entities by monthly Wikipedia readership (1 views/month, #7,300 of 1,000,298).[8]
